Unveiling Hidden Water Damage: Tips and Techniques

Water damage can be a sneaky culprit, often lurking undetected until it causes significant issues. Fortunately, there are several strategies you can use to uncover hidden water damage before it becomes a major issue.

Begin by carrying out a thorough examination of your residence. Pay close focus to regions that are prone to water damage, such as basements, kitchens, and bathrooms. Look for clues like marks, warped flooring, dampness, and peeling paint.

Furthermore, check for dampness using a moisture meter. This instrument can aid you in measuring the level of moisture in walls, floors, and ceilings. Should you discover any symptoms of water damage, it's essential to call a qualified water damage professional.

They can evaluate the extent of the damage and recommend the best course of action for repair. Remember, early detection and intervention are key to preventing further damage and minimizing restoration costs.

Advanced Leak Detection Solutions for Industrial Applications

In today's rapidly evolving industrial landscape, minimizing downtime and enhancing operational efficiency are paramount. Leaks, regardless of small, can pose a threat to production output, increase maintenance costs, and cause environmental risks. To address these challenges, sophisticated leak detection solutions are indispensable. Advanced technologies, such as ultrasonic sensors, acoustic imaging, and infrared cameras, offer unparalleled accuracy and sensitivity, enabling the timely identification of leaks in varied industrial systems.

  • This type of advanced solutions provide real-time leak detection, minimizing the need for manual checks, which can be both time-consuming and costly.
  • Additionally, these technologies often integrate with existing SCADA platforms, providing a centralized dashboard for leak management and interpretation.

Therefore, adopting advanced leak detection solutions can result in a cost-effective industrial operation, reducing the negative impacts of leaks and promoting environmental responsibility.

Non-Destructive Leak Detection

In industries where system integrity is paramount and downtime presents a significant financial burden, non-destructive leak detection emerges as a crucial solution. This innovative approach enables the identification of leaks without compromising the structural integrity of the system itself. By employing advanced technologies such as acoustic emission analysis, ultrasonic testing, and infrared imaging, technicians can pinpoint even the most minute leaks with remarkable accuracy.

The benefits of non-destructive leak detection are manifold. Firstly it mitigates costly repairs and replacements by allowing for early identification and rectification of leaks. This reduces the risk of catastrophic failures and extends the lifespan of valuable equipment. Moreover, non-destructive testing methods provide minimal disruption to ongoing operations, hence reducing production downtime and maximizing efficiency.

  • Additionally, non-destructive leak detection promotes environmental responsibility by preventing the release of hazardous substances into the atmosphere or surrounding ecosystems.
